The Television Academy’s 76th Creative Arts Emmy Awards – Night 1

Emmys Honors "Only Murders in the Building: One Killer Question" for Outstanding Short Form Achievement

The team behind the hit Hulu series "Only Murders in the Building: One Killer Question" celebrated a major victory at the 76th Creative Arts Emmy Awards, taking home the prestigious trophy for Outstanding Short Form Comedy, Drama or Variety Series. The award ceremony, held at the Peacock Theater in Los Angeles on September 7, 2024, recognized the show's exceptional storytelling and production quality.
